Web26 nov. 2013 · In the end, Schulz did not name his famous work. 7. And he hated the name. Schulz always disliked the title of his famous comic strip, "Peanuts". In a 1987 interview, Schulz said of the name: "It's totally ridiculous, has no meaning, is simply confusing, and has no dignity -- and I think my humor has dignity." 8.
